Born Dec 21, 1945, David Jon Fries of Ankeny, Iowa passed away at the age of 77 on May 19, 2023, at the Taylor House in Des Moines, IA of cancer.

David was a wonderful husband, an amazing father, and a good friend. He will be remembered for his love of family, friends, playing golf, and his love of travelling with his wife. David was the best ride or die partner you could find, and Niva could talk him into going anywhere!

David grew up in Armstrong, IA. He attended college at Minnesota State and then joined the U.S. Navy for four years as a corpsman. He was stationed at Balboa Hospital and later at Camp Pendleton California. It was in California where he met his wife Niva.

After four years in the Navy, David accepted a job back in Iowa as an epidemiologist for the Iowa State Health Department. David worked for the Iowa State Health department for 28 years and retired as the Division Director.

After retirement, David worked for Iowa Priority Prescriptions savings program and later founded Iowa Drug Donation Repository (now known as Safe Net Rx) an affordable medication access to patients in need. It was a project he was very passionate and proud of.

David loved sports, as he played golf almost every day in his true retirement. His love for sports started when he was young as he ran track, played football and basketball in high Sshool. David coached both his daughters in soccer and his love of sports extended into watching his grandchildren play and participate in their own events. He loved watching his grandkids compete and perform.

David is survived by his wife of 50 years, Niva; his daughters, Louise (James) and Lindsay (Lee); grandchildren, Alexis, Avin, Penelope, and Daphne; sister, Marceil; brothers, LuVern (MaryJane) and Vernon (MaryAnn); and several nieces and nephews.
